0.2.1 • Published 8 years ago

s3rver-boot v0.2.1

Weekly downloads
4
License
MIT
Repository
github
Last release
8 years ago

s3rver-boot

npm version Build Status Dependency Status

Basic usage

import s3rver from 's3rver-boot';

const server = s3rver.fromOptions({
  buckets: [ 'test' ],
  server: {
    hostname: 'localhost',
    port: 4569,
    silent: false,
    directory: './tmp'
  }
});

server.start().then(() => {
  console.log('server started');
});

server.stop().then(() => {
  console.log('server stoped');
});

Unit tests for mocha

import s3rver from 's3rver-boot';

const server = s3rver.fromOptions({
  buckets: [ 'test' ], // default buckets
  server: {
    hostname: 'localhost',
    port: 4569,
    silent: false,
    directory: './tmp'
  }
});

before(() => {
  return server.start();
});

after(() => {
  return server.stop();
});

Run the test

npm install
npm test